James Hezekiah "Jim" Ford, Jr., 74, of Bent Creek Road, Concord, died Thursday, June 23, 2016. He was the loving husband of Sue E. Ford.
Born in Campbell County, Va., on July 17, 1941, he was a son of the late James H. Ford, Sr. and Marion Owen Ford Harwood. For 49 years, Jim was the State Farm Agent in Appomattox. He was a member of Calvary Baptist Church where he served as treasurer for many years. He was a car enthusiast and enjoyed spending his spare time on his farm. Jim was a loyal supporter to his community and exemplified being a good neighbor.
